Paul Stankard - Inventing Illusions
See TV listings for this programme
Documentary showing how the renowned glass artist transforms coloured rods into beautiful sculptures of animals and insects
Paul Stankard is one of the world's leading lampworkers - a glassworking technique which enables him to create delicate and beautiful sculptures from coloured glass rods.
This documentary shows the fascinating process from conception to finished product, with close-ups showing the technical and artistic skill required to work with material on the point of a 2000 deg C flame.
Stankard refers to his work as 'inventing illusions', emphasising his belief that he is creating something with "organic credibility" rather than merely copying nature. His portrayals are based in a lifelong passion for the natural world fed by endless hours walking his native New Jersey Pine Barrens, where we follow him on some of his walks.
The programme also takes us to an opening at the Heller Gallery, New York, and Stankard's work can be seen in museums and galleries round the world, including the Metropolitan in NYC, the Smithsonian in Washington, and the Victoria and Albert Museum in London.
